Specifically, on the Green Bay 58 boat to visit Ha Long Bay on the afternoon of July 19, Mr. Dinh Duc Hiep (born in 1995, living in Ha Trung 4 area, Ha Lam ward, Quang Ninh province) and 8 family members were present. When the tourist boat suddenly capsized due to strong winds and waves, drowning dozens of passengers, Mr. Hiep continuously dived down to find a way out for everyone.
In the moment of life and death, Mr. Hiep saved his mother, another man and two women. He also tried to pull another man up, but due to his severe injuries, this man did not survive. After that, he and everyone tied a rope to hold this man's body so that it would not drift away.
Authorized by the Central Committee of the Youth Union, Secretary of the Quang Ninh Provincial Youth Union Nguyen Phuong Thao visited and awarded the "Brave Youth" badge to Mr. Dinh Duc Hiep.
It was heartbreaking when he went back to find his girlfriend but it took him more time to reach her. When he pulled her out, she had drunk a lot of water, mixed with gasoline, and was suffocating beyond saving.

Accordingly, the Youth Union members of Ha Trung 4 Area, Ha Lam Ward, authorized by the Central Youth Union Executive Committee, awarded the "Brave Youth" Badge to Dinh Duc Hiep. On this occasion, the Quang Ninh Provincial Youth Union Executive Committee also awarded a Certificate of Merit to Dinh Duc Hiep.
